Kitchen Remodeling: The Heart of Interior Design Projects
Kitchen remodels in Loudoun County often involve installing state-of-the-art appliances and luxurious finishes, transforming these spaces into the heart of the home. But here's what most homeowners don't realize: cabinetry can account for up to 30% of your overall budget, while labor and appliances typically consume about 20% each.
According to Remodeling Magazine's 2024 Cost vs. Value report, midrange kitchen remodels in the Mid-Atlantic region average $83,401, while upscale projects reach $169,825, with Northern Virginia costs trending higher due to premium materials and labor rates. These numbers might seem daunting, but understanding them upfront helps you make informed decisions about where to invest your budget.
Large kitchen islands have become a major trend for Northern Virginia homeowners, as families become more conscious of spending and look for ways to cook more meals at home. A well-designed island serves multiple purposes: meal preparation, storage, and entertaining space all in one.
The key to successful kitchen design isn't just choosing beautiful materials—it's understanding how you actually use your kitchen. Do you entertain frequently? Need space for kids' homework? Want to hide clutter but keep essentials accessible? These practical considerations drive the best design decisions.
Kitchen renovations can take anywhere from a few weeks to several months depending on size, material availability, and labor schedules. Working with our experienced design team helps minimize disruptions and avoid costly delays.
Bathroom Design: Creating Spa-Like Retreats
Bathroom renovations in Loudoun County focus on creating spa-like retreats, with features like rain showers, soaking tubs, and heated floors becoming standard. Walk-in showers give off luxurious vibes while remaining functional, making them one of the best improvements for any home.
The bathroom renovation process involves more than selecting pretty tiles. Projects typically require permits for altering plumbing systems, electrical work for new outlets and lighting, and installing new ventilation systems. Understanding these requirements upfront prevents delays and budget overruns.
The national average for bathroom remodels is $12,063, typically ranging from $6,634 to $17,579, which breaks down to $70-$250 per square foot. However, luxury bathrooms in Northern Virginia often exceed these averages, especially when incorporating high-end materials and custom features.
Smart bathroom design considers your daily routines. How many people use the space? Do you prefer showers or baths? Need extra storage for linens and toiletries? The best designs solve these practical challenges while creating a space that feels like a personal retreat.
Modern bathroom design also addresses aging-in-place considerations. Loudoun County offers grants up to $8,000 for homeowners 65 and older to make accessibility improvements, including bathroom modifications. Forward-thinking design can incorporate these features seamlessly without compromising style.

Budgeting for Your Interior Design Project
A remodeling project is a massive investment in your home's future. While budget is often the last thing clients want to discuss, having a realistic conversation with our remodeling team about your budget is vitally important. According to the 2024 U.S. Houzz & Home Study, 39% of homeowners went over their renovation budget, while 24% didn't set a budget at all.
Experts recommend setting aside an additional 20% contingency fund for unexpected costs such as material delays, unforeseen structural issues, or emergency expenses. Working with our experienced team helps minimize surprises.
Experts advise setting a budget of 5% to 15% of your home's total value for remodeling a kitchen or basement and 1% to 7% for bathrooms, bedrooms, or living rooms. To maximize resale value, avoid spending more than 20% of your home's worth on total renovation costs.
Understanding these guidelines helps you make informed decisions about scope and priorities. Maybe you can't afford to renovate everything at once, but we can create a phased plan that delivers the biggest impact for your budget.
Cost drivers include the number of rooms being remodeled, removal of walls and bearing walls, installing structural columns and beams, major interior reconfigurations, expanding rooms, building additions, upgraded cabinets, countertops, fixtures and finishes. Knowing these factors upfront helps you prioritize where to invest your budget for maximum impact.
Navigating Permits and Structural Changes
Understanding when you need permits is essential in Fairfax County, Loudoun County, Arlington County, and Prince William County, with different types of remodeling projects requiring various permits. Structural changes like removing walls to create open floor plans typically require permits, especially for load-bearing walls.
Many homeowners underestimate the complexity of structural modifications. The trend of opening up interior spaces removes barriers to communication and light within homes, fostering more inclusive and airy environments. However, these changes require careful planning and professional expertise.
Expanding your kitchen by removing walls or reconfiguring space increases costs, particularly if structural modifications are needed or plumbing, electrical, and gas lines need relocation.
